A Concise Introduction to Languages and Machines

A Concise Introduction to Languages and Machines
Author: Alan P. Parkes
Publisher: Springer Science & Business Media
Total Pages: 348
Release: 2009-06-29
Genre: Computers
ISBN: 1848001215

Download A Concise Introduction to Languages and Machines Book in PDF, Epub and Kindle

A Concise Introduction to Languages, Machines and Logic provides an accessible introduction to three key topics within computer science: formal languages, abstract machines and formal logic. Written in an easy-to-read, informal style, this textbook assumes only a basic knowledge of programming on the part of the reader. The approach is deliberately non-mathematical, and features: - Clear explanations of formal notation and jargon, - Extensive use of examples to illustrate algorithms and proofs, - Pictorial representations of key concepts, - Chapter opening overviews providing an introduction and guidance to each topic, - End-of-chapter exercises and solutions, - Offers an intuitive approach to the topics. This reader-friendly textbook has been written with undergraduates in mind and will be suitable for use on course covering formal languages, formal logic, computability and automata theory. It will also make an excellent supplementary text for courses on algorithm complexity and compilers.


A Concise Introduction to Languages and Machines
Language: en
Pages: 348
Authors: Alan P. Parkes
Categories: Computers
Type: BOOK - Published: 2009-06-29 - Publisher: Springer Science & Business Media

GET EBOOK

A Concise Introduction to Languages, Machines and Logic provides an accessible introduction to three key topics within computer science: formal languages, abstr
Introduction to Languages, Machines and Logic
Language: en
Pages: 352
Authors: Alan P. Parkes
Categories: Computers
Type: BOOK - Published: 2012-12-06 - Publisher: Springer Science & Business Media

GET EBOOK

A well-written and accessible introduction to the most important features of formal languages and automata theory. It focuses on the key concepts, illustrating
Languages and Machines
Language: en
Pages: 676
Authors: Thomas A. Sudkamp
Categories:
Type: BOOK - Published: 2008 - Publisher: Pearson Education India

GET EBOOK

An Introduction to Languages and Machines
Language: en
Pages: 142
Authors: Martin C. Carlisle
Categories:
Type: BOOK - Published: 2016-04-07 - Publisher: Createspace Independent Publishing Platform

GET EBOOK

Covers finite automata, pushdown automata, turing machines, as well as an introduction to compilers.
An Introduction to Formal Languages and Automata
Language: en
Pages: 408
Authors: Peter Linz
Categories: Computers
Type: BOOK - Published: 1997 - Publisher: Jones & Bartlett Publishers

GET EBOOK

An Introduction to Formal Languages & Automata provides an excellent presentation of the material that is essential to an introductory theory of computation cou